It is a kind of can the unmanned plane of self-level(l)ing rise and fall platform
Technical field
The utility model is related to unmanned air vehicle technique field, more specifically to it is a kind of can the unmanned plane of self-level(l)ing rise and fall Platform.
Background technology
Unmanned plane is as the new and high technology developed rapidly in recent years, at civilian aspect, unmanned plane+sector application, It is that unmanned plane has really just needed;At present take photo by plane, agricultural, plant protection, miniature self-timer, express transportation, disaster relief, observation it is wild dynamic The application in thing, monitoring infectious disease, mapping, news report, electric inspection process, the disaster relief, movies-making, manufacture romance etc. field, greatly Big has expanded the purposes of unmanned plane in itself, and developed country is also in actively extension sector application and development unmanned air vehicle technique.
Unmanned plane is when in use, it usually needs one rise and fall platform ensure unmanned plane take off or descent in energy Enough keep levels, with regard to the pose adjustment complicated without progress after so taking off, and unmanned plane can be avoided to be damaged.It is existing The platform that rises and falls be a simple platform mostly, many times, such as in external environment out of office because environment it is concavo-convex not It is flat, cause to be difficult to allow platform keep level of rising and falling, have a strong impact on the Normal Takeoff and Landing of unmanned plane.
Utility model content
In order to solve deficiency of the prior art, the utility model provide it is a kind of can the unmanned plane of self-level(l)ing rise and fall platform, Can the voluntarily leveling before unmanned plane takes off, with ensure unmanned plane can Normal Takeoff and Landing, while when can prevent that unmanned plane from taking off Shake, and then ensure the stability of image photographed in a period of time that unmanned plane soars after taking off.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made The every other embodiment obtained, belong to the scope of the utility model protection.
It is structural representation of the present utility model to refer to Fig. 1 to 5, Fig. 1;Fig. 2 is generating laser of the present utility model Structural representation;Fig. 3 is the structural representation of laser pickoff of the present utility model;Fig. 4 is connector of the present utility model Structural representation;Fig. 5 is the rough schematic view of control circuit of the present utility model.
It is a kind of can the unmanned plane of self-level(l)ing rise and fall platform, including rise and fall plate 4 and the bottom plate 2 be arrangeding in parallel up and down, rise and fall plate 4 It is square plate with bottom plate 2, the cylinder 3 of an output shaft upward, four cylinders is respectively fixedly installed at four angles of the plate 4 that rises and falls The upper end of 3 output shaft at four angles of the plate 4 that rises and falls respectively by a connector 5 with being connected.Connector 5 includes one vertically The oscillating rod 501 of setting, the upper end of oscillating rod 501 are fixedly connected with the plate 4 that rises and falls, and the lower end of oscillating rod 501 is universal by ball Section 502 is connected with the upper end of the output shaft of cylinder 3;Rise and fall plate 4 lower surface center at be provided with a generating laser 7,7 one connecting rods 701 being fixedly connected with the plate 4 that rises and falls of generating laser, connecting rod 701 is vertically arranged, under connecting rod 701 End offers a hemispheric depressed part, and a spheroid 702 is provided with depressed part, and the lower end also fixation of connecting rod 701 is set A seal closure 703 for being used to prevent spheroid 702 from coming off is equipped with, the middle part of seal closure 703 offers a through hole, spheroid 702 Bottom stretched out from through hole, the extension of spheroid 702 is fixedly connected with a jack back 704, on jack back 704 fixation set A square optical splitter 705 is equipped with, the middle part of four side walls of optical splitter 705 respectively offers a rediation aperture 706, is being divided Device 705 is internally provided with lasing light emitter.Rise and fall plate 4 lower surface four angles at be also respectively fixedly installed a laser pickoff 6, laser pickoff 6 is located at the inner side of connector 5, and laser pickoff 6 includes the housing of a vertically disposed rectangular-shape, shell Offer the first light inlet window 601, the second light inlet window 602 and the 3rd light inlet window 603 in one side wall of body successively from the top down, Be each provided with a light-transmissive film on first light inlet window 601, the second light inlet window 602 and the 3rd light inlet window 603, three light-transmissive films it is saturating Light rate is different, and the laser beam that the lasing light emitter of generating laser 7 is sent is injected into four respectively after four injections of rediation apertures 706 On individual laser pickoff 6 and pass through the first light inlet window 601, the second light inlet window 602 or the 3rd light inlet window 603.The inside of housing A photo resistance 604 is additionally provided with, photo resistance 604 is electrically connected with a processor by Acquisition Circuit, and processor passes through Drive circuit electrically connects with cylinder 3.Acquisition Circuit is used for the numerical value for gathering the electric current passed through in photo resistance 604, because three The light transmittance of light-transmissive film is different, therefore when laser beam passes through intensity of illumination after three light-transmissive films also to differ, so as to cause light The resistance value of quick resistance 604 is also different, and then makes the size of electric current in photo resistance 604 also different, and processor is adopted by analysis The current value in photo resistance 604 that collector collects, you can obtain laser beam and passed through from which light inlet window.Collection Circuit and drive circuit are all technologies highly developed in the prior art, be will not be described in detail herein.
Several steel balls 707 are additionally provided between spheroid 702 and depressed part, several steel balls 707 pass through the phase of retainer 708 Connect.
The lower section of bottom plate 2 is additionally provided with a hydraulic cylinder 1, the output end of hydraulic cylinder 1 and the company of fixation at the center of bottom plate 2 Connect.
Embodiment one
In transportation, four cylinders 3 are in the state not exported, that is, rise and fall plate 4 and bottom plate 2 be parallel to each other and away from From nearest.After the position for needing release unmanned plane is reached, if the plate 4 that rises and falls is horizontal, then launch from rediation aperture 706 Laser beam out can be irradiated in photo resistance 604 by the second light inlet window 602;If the plate 4 that rises and falls is not horizontal, then Because optical splitter 705 can freely be shaken by jack back 704 and spheroid 702, optical splitter 705 can be in the effect of gravity Lower keep level, and then the laser beam sent from rediation aperture 706 can pass through the first light inlet window 601 or the 3rd light inlet window 603 It is irradiated in photo resistance 604, if by being irradiated to after the first light inlet window 601 in photo resistance 604, illustrates the plate that rises and falls 4 this angle, if by being irradiated to after the 3rd light inlet window 603 in photo resistance 604, illustrates the plate that rises and falls to raising up 4 this angle pushes, processor obtain rising and falling plate 4 four angles state after, risen and fallen plate 4 by drive circuit driving Three relatively low angles corresponding to cylinder 3, by these angularly upper liftings, and cylinder 3 corresponding to that angle of highest is motionless, until Four photo resistance 604 all receive laser beam by the second light inlet window 602, and the plate 4 that illustrates now to rise and fall is horizontal, can be with Taking off or land for unmanned plane.
Embodiment two
Risen and fallen platform applied to vehicle-mounted unmanned aerial vehicle, the utility model is arranged on the top of automobile and makes to rise and fall in transport Plate 4 is parallel with the top of automobile, first by hydraulic cylinder 1 by 2 upward lifting of bottom plate after arriving at, it is ensured that the plate 4 that rises and falls is complete Stretched out from automobile, afterwards the step of it is identical with embodiment one, be no longer described in detail.
